How to fill out a checklist for hearing impairments:

01
Ensure the checklist is accessible: Make sure the checklist is available in a format that can be easily accessed by individuals with hearing impairments. This may include providing the checklist in a written format or in a video format with captions or sign language interpretation.
02
Include relevant questions: The checklist should include questions that are specifically tailored to assess the needs and accommodations required for individuals with hearing impairments. These questions may cover areas such as communication preferences, assistive devices needed, and any specific accommodations required in different environments.
03
Provide multiple response options: Offer a variety of response options to accommodate different communication abilities. This may include written responses, multiple-choice options, or the option to provide responses in sign language or through assistive technology.
04
Seek input from experts: Consult with professionals who specialize in hearing impairments to ensure that the checklist covers all essential areas and includes appropriate language and terminology. This can help ensure the checklist is comprehensive and accurately captures the needs of individuals with hearing impairments.

Who needs a checklist for hearing impairments?

01
Individuals with hearing impairments: People who have hearing impairments can benefit from using a checklist to help them identify and communicate their specific needs and accommodations. A checklist can assist them in advocating for their rights and accessing the necessary support and resources.
02
Caregivers and family members: Caregivers and family members of individuals with hearing impairments can also benefit from a checklist as it can help them better understand the needs and preferences of their loved ones. It can also serve as a tool for them to advocate on behalf of the person with hearing impairments in various settings.
03
Educators and service providers: Teachers, educators, and professionals who work with individuals with hearing impairments can use a checklist to gather important information and ensure proper accommodations are provided. This can help create an inclusive and supportive environment for individuals with hearing impairments in educational and other service settings.
